1. A teacher has prepared a 5-item test with the first three items being true or false and the last two items being multiple-choice with four choices each. What is the probability that a student will score 100 percent if every answer is chosen at random?
2. A committee of three is selected at random from a set consisting of five Democrats, eight Republicans, and two Independents.
a. What is the probability that the committee consists of all Democrats?
b. What is the probability that the committee consists of no Republicans?
3. Compute 100!/99!
4. If the odds in favor of the Rangers winning the game are 7 to 5, what is the probability that they will win?
5. If all the students in the class scored 100 on an exam, what is the standard deviation? Tell why you answered the way that you did.
